The Evolution of Automotive Keys
The story of automotive secrets begins in the early twentieth century when automobiles initially became practical means of transportation. Early vehicles utilized basic ignition switches that could be operated with standard metal keys, frequently identical from door keys utilized in homes. These mechanical keys offered a simple method to trigger the ignition system, though they provided very little security versus theft. A figured out burglar could potentially start a vehicle by bypassing the ignition altogether, making car theft reasonably common throughout this period.
The 1940s and 1950s saw the intro of more advanced ignition cylinders, with makers carrying out standard anti-theft measures. Stealable columns became basic, needing not simply any key but a key particularly cut for that lorry. However, the essential technology stayed mostly mechanical until the late twentieth century, when electronic parts began changing the automobile industry.
The 1990s marked a considerable turning point with the prevalent adoption of transponder keys. These secrets consisted of a little radio frequency recognition (RFID) chip that communicated with a receiver in the vehicle's ignition system. Without the proper chip signal, the engine would not start, even if somebody had a perfectly cut mechanical key. Kinds Of Automotive Keys
Modern vehicle secrets come in a number of unique ranges, each with its own qualities, benefits, and considerations for replacement. Understanding these distinctions assists car owners browse the often-confusing landscape of key replacement and car security.
Mechanical Keys
Standard mechanical secrets stay the most basic kind of vehicle key innovation. These keys include teeth cut to particular patterns that line up with pins within the ignition cylinder or door lock. While increasingly uncommon in brand-new vehicles, lots of older automobiles and some budget plan designs still utilize simply mechanical secrets. Replacement is fairly affordable, with blank secrets costing simply a couple of dollars and cutting usually available at hardware stores or locksmiths. Nevertheless, mechanical secrets provide minimal security and supply no security versus identified burglars who can bypass ignition systems or duplicate secrets without authorization.
Transponder Keys
Transponder keys combine traditional mechanical cutting with electronic security. A small microchip embedded in the plastic head of the key broadcasts an unique code when inserted into the ignition. The car's computer system reads this code and permits engine startup only when the appropriate signal is gotten. Transponder keys typically need programs by dealerships or qualified locksmiths, using specialized devices to integrate the key's code with the lorry's computer. Replacement costs usually range from fifty to 2 hundred dollars, depending upon the vehicle make and model.
Remote Key Fobs
Remote key fobs represent a considerable advancement in benefit and functionality. These devices integrate standard key blade functionality with cordless remote controls for locking, unlocking, and typically activating alarm systems. Standard remote fobs use rolling code innovation, which creates a new code each time the button is pushed, avoiding code burglars from obstructing and replaying signals. More advanced systems incorporate proximity sensors that immediately open doors when the fob approaches the automobile.
Smart Keys and Push-Button Start
Smart keys, likewise referred to as proximity keys or smart secrets, represent the peak of present key technology. These sophisticated devices allow keyless entry and push-button start functionality. The wise key needs to just be present within the automobile's variety, typically identified through low-frequency antennas positioned around the car. When the motorist touches the door deal with or presses the start button, the car validates the key's presence and security code before approving access or permitting engine ignition. These systems remove the need to remove the key from a pocket or handbag, offering unequaled convenience.

How Modern Key Systems Work
The technology behind modern automobile secrets involves sophisticated interaction procedures and security steps developed to prevent unapproved gain access to while supplying practical operation for legitimate owners. Comprehending this innovation assists value the engineering intricacy that goes into something lots of people consider given.
Transponder secrets operate on radio frequency identification concepts, generally utilizing frequencies around 125 kHz or 134 kHz. When the key is placed into or brought near the ignition, the vehicle's coils create an electromagnetic field that powers the small chip inside the key. This chip then transfers its special recognition code back to the vehicle's receiver. The car's computer compares this code against kept worths in its memory. If the codes match, the anti-theft system disengages and enables engine start-up. If they do not match, the fuel system or ignition stays disabled, avoiding the vehicle from beginning.
Smart key systems utilize numerous innovations working in concert. Low-frequency antennas (normally operating at 125 kHz) create detection zones around the vehicle, continuously ballot for the existence of an authorized key. When the system finds the key approaching a door, it gets ready for unlock. Ultra-high-frequency signals (usually 315 MHz or 433 MHz) handle the push-button control functions. The key itself includes both RFID functionality and RF transmission abilities, along with a battery to power these electronic components.
Key Replacement and Cost Considerations
Losing or harming an automotive key produces inconvenient and typically pricey circumstances. Replacement costs differ significantly based upon the key type, vehicle producer, and where the replacement is acquired. Dealerships generally charge premium prices for key replacement, frequently including significant markups for both parts and programs labor. Locksmith professionals normally use more competitive rates, though they need specific equipment to program contemporary secrets.
For cars with standard transponder secrets, replacement typically costs in between fifty and one hundred fifty dollars when completed by a locksmith. High-end lorries with wise keys can need replacements costing 3 hundred to 5 hundred dollars or more, particularly when the key consists of extra components like emergency blades or incorporated remote functions. Some manufacturers need replacement keys to be bought through dealers, even more restricting choices and possibly increasing expenses.
Car owners ought to likewise think about keeping an extra key saved securely away from the lorry. The relatively modest investment in an extra key can conserve substantial expense and inconvenience if the primary key is lost. Lots of vehicle locksmith professionals provide mobile services, taking a trip to automobile areas to develop replacements, which shows particularly important in emergency scenarios or when extra keys are unavailable.
Security Considerations and Best Practices
While contemporary automotive keys provide significant security improvements over historical options, they are not entirely unsusceptible to sophisticated attacks. Tech-savvy burglars have actually established methods to obstruct and replay keyless entry signals, though manufacturers continuously upgrade their security procedures to counter these hazards. Signal blocking pouches, which Faraday cage the key fob when not in usage, offer an extra layer of defense against such attacks.
Vehicle owners should deal with automobile keys with the very same care as other valuable possessions. Preventing leaving type in visible places within the vehicle, whether parked in your home or in public locations, lowers chances for theft. Some insurance plan offer discount rates for cars geared up with innovative anti-theft systems, including those integrated with sophisticated key innovations.
The Future of Automotive Keys
The vehicle market continues progressing key innovation, with smart device combination representing the next frontier. Lots of producers now provide mobile phone applications that can function as virtual secrets, allowing owners to unlock and begin automobiles utilizing their mobile devices. These systems utilize Bluetooth Low Energy or near-field interaction technology to confirm user identity and grant access authorizations. Some platforms even allow temporary key sharing, enabling automobile owners to provide access to member of the family, delivery services, or rental plans without physical key handovers.
Biometric innovation likewise influences future key designs, with some high-end vehicles already offering finger print or facial recognition as alternative authentication methods. These systems supply the supreme in customization, ensuring that just registered users can access and run the automobile. However, widespread adoption deals with challenges related to reliability, expense, and customer approval of biometric data storage issues.
Frequently Asked Questions
Can any locksmith professional program automotive secrets?
Not all locksmiths have the capability to program modern-day vehicle keys. Programming requires specific devices particular to each vehicle producer, and not all locksmith professionals buy this pricey tooling. When seeking a locksmith for key programming, verify that they have experience with your specific automobile make and model, along with the needed programs equipment. Car dealership service departments always have the capability however normally charge premium costs.
Why do replacement secrets for some vehicles expense a lot?
Higher costs for particular replacement secrets reflect the sophisticated innovation ingrained within them. Smart keys contain multiple electronic components including radio frequency transmitters, proximity sensors, batteries, and secure cryptographic chips. The programming procedure needs manufacturer-specific equipment and software application. Additionally, some makers limit access to replacement parts and configuring details, restricting competition and keeping higher cost points.
What should I do if I lose my only automotive key?

If the only key is lost, the very first action is to contact a qualified vehicle locksmith professional or dealership for replacement choices. Provide evidence of car ownership, which normally consists of registration and identification. Depending upon the vehicle's security system, a replacement may require the automobile identification number (VIN) and possibly a see to have the new key configured on-site. Some newer automobiles can accept replacement secrets bought online and delivered pre-programmed, though this differs by producer.
Do I need to reprogram my existing keys when getting a replacement?
When getting a replacement key from a car dealership or locksmith, they typically configure the brand-new key without impacting existing secrets. However, if all secrets were lost and the vehicle's anti-theft system must be reset, the process might require reprogramming any subsequent keys to deal with the lorry. Some security systems have memory restrictions, enabling just a specific number of secrets to be programmed all at once.
Are aftermarket vehicle secrets trustworthy?
Aftermarket secrets can supply trusted operation when sourced from trustworthy providers and effectively configured. Nevertheless, quality varies significantly amongst producers. OEM (initial devices maker) secrets offer ensured compatibility and reliability but at higher costs. Aftermarket secrets from established companies often provide comparable functionality at lower costs, but purchasers need to look into particular items and sellers before acquiring.
